Swine flu payment estimator for English practices launched
By Tom Moberly, 26 February 2010
Estimates of whether practices' uptake of swine flu jabs is high enough to qualify for additional funding can now be made using an online 'ready reckoner'.
The tool has been developed by NHS Primary Care Commissionioning (PCC) and is being made available to allow NHS PCC to ‘iron out' out problems with it.

The additional funding is part of the easements in the thresholds for the patient experience indicators PE7 and PE8 agreed as part of the national directed enhanced service for swine flu vaccinations.
A letter offering advice on its use has been sent to PCTs.
NHS PCC said it was looking into whether it could enable PCTs to use ImmForm to identify practices that have qualified for additional pay.
